  • Summit Supercomputer Models Coronavirus 'Spike'

    Mar 12, 2020, 11:45 AM by Michael Croft

    Bio-IT World | As scientists across the globe bring their expertise to bear on the coronavirus pandemic, researchers in Tennessee are bringing big compute. Researchers are using Summit, the world’s fastest supercomputer housed at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L), to identify compounds that may effectively combat the virus. Summit is powered by 9,216 IBM Power9 CPUs and over 27,000 NVIDIA V100 Tensor Core GPUs.

  • ORNL Team Enlists World’s Fastest Supercomputer to Combat the Coronavirus

    Mar 5, 2020, 12:37 PM by Michael Croft
    OAK RIDGE, TN - Mar 5, 2020 - Researchers at the US Department of Energy’s (DOE’s)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L) have used the world’s most powerful and smartest supercomputer, the IBM AC922 Summit, to identify 77 small-molecule drug compounds that might warrant further study in the fight against the SARS-CoV-2 coronavirus, which is responsible for the COVID-19 disease outbreak
